World Future Energy Summit 2026 To Highlight AI's Impact On Clean Energy In The Middle East

Artificial intelligence (AI) is increasingly influencing the clean energy sector. The World Future Energy Summit 2026 will highlight AI's potential to transform energy production, transmission, and distribution. Scheduled from 13th to 15th January at the Abu Dhabi National Exhibition Centre (ADNEC), this event is a key part of Abu Dhabi Sustainability Week 2026.

The summit will feature the FUSE AI Zone, showcasing over 40 companies offering AI solutions for clean energy and smart infrastructure. An inaugural Artificial Intelligence Conference will also take place, focusing on responsible AI use in energy, infrastructure, and smart cities. This conference aims to explore how AI can optimise clean energy management and support low-carbon systems.

AI's Role in Clean Energy at Summit 2026

AI adoption is growing rapidly in the Middle East and North Africa (MENA), enhancing grid management and system maintenance. Advances in forecasting and energy storage are improving renewable energy delivery. However, questions remain about fully unlocking AI's potential for sustainable energy systems.

The UAE aims to increase clean energy to 50% of its total mix by 2050 as part of its Net Zero by 2050 Strategic Initiative. AI is crucial for achieving these targets across the region. The World Future Energy Summit will address whether AI can compensate for policy gaps hindering carbon-free energy transitions.

The summit will also focus on AI's role in boosting building energy efficiency. According to the World Economic Forum, AI technologies can reduce energy consumption by up to 60% in some cases. Industry experts will discuss challenges and opportunities related to energy efficiency in homes and businesses across MENA.

Speakers will explore how AI-powered design tools create efficient spaces within budget constraints. They will also examine how smart software tests design options to cut costs and environmental impact. Sessions will address innovation, collaboration, and resilient supply chains for sustainable urban futures.

AI's Broader Impact

AI's transformative potential is clear, but electricity consumption could rise by up to 50% annually from 2023 to 2030 due to AI-related activities. Data centre electricity demand may grow from 1% of global demand in 2022 to over 3% by 2030.

In January 2025, Masdar and Emirates Water and Electricity Company launched a large-scale project combining solar power with battery storage in Abu Dhabi. This initiative aims to deliver up to one gigawatt of baseload power daily from renewable sources.

Tackling AI's Energy Footprint

The summit will explore strategies for aligning AI growth with climate goals while balancing energy consumption. A dedicated panel session will discuss actionable approaches for sustainable innovation without compromising usability.

Mehdi Ajana, Head of Strategy at Nabat, stated: "AI’s role in climate and environmental systems is expanding rapidly... At the World Future Energy Summit, we’ll look at practical, data-driven approaches... that help align AI innovation with measurable climate outcomes."

Future Prospects

The summit will also cover AI's role in healthcare, food security, and weather modelling. A keynote presentation on Earth Two Climate’s new weather forecasting solution highlights its value for farmers making informed crop decisions.

From reducing energy waste to improving health outcomes, AI accelerates sustainability solutions. However, it must be guided by clear human-defined goals: "Technology deployments should focus on solving real problems rather than adopting AI for AI’s sake." Human oversight and strategic vision are essential for converting AI’s promise into tangible progress towards a sustainable future.
